I have two Managed Beans:
SessionBean:
@Named(value = "sessionBean")
@SessionScoped
public class SessionBean implements Serializable {
  private final Param param
  SessionBean(Param param) {
      this.param = param;
  }
}
and TypesBean:
@Named(value = "typesBean")
@RequestScoped
public class TypesBean {
  @Inject
  private SessionBean session;
}
The project builds, but does not deploy:
Error occurred during deployment: Exception while loading the app : WELD-001410 The injection point [field] @Inject private com.example.TypesBean.session has non-proxyable dependencies. Please see server.log for more details.
What's the problem?
The problem is the lack of an accessible no-args constructor on the SessionBean class.
One solution as the OP pointed out is:
"The problem was in
finalmethods of SessionBean. Removingfinaland making methods just public - solve the problem. Sorry for wasting your time. "
Or alternatively...
@Named(value = "sessionBean")
@SessionScoped
public class SessionBean implements Serializable {
  . . . //variables, setters, getters and other methods
  private final Param param
  public SessionBean(Param param) {
      this.param = param;
  }
  // no-args constructor used by CDI for proxying only 
  // but is subsequently replaced with an instance 
  // created using the above constructor. 
  protected SessionBean() {
     this(null);
  }
